Transaction 87645eb615d45d34cdb189af40f7a35ed45e73163853141f69cd7ca3672f12fa

17 Input
2 Outputs
  • 87645eb615d45d34cdb189af40f7a35ed45e73163853141f69cd7ca3672f12fa:0
  • value  500000000
    address  3EMj4bUuMHocuZK3XWJ3Wf6rrud93cQM2W
  • 87645eb615d45d34cdb189af40f7a35ed45e73163853141f69cd7ca3672f12fa:1
  • value  9896320
    address  14ygmKH19a4CmcrCU1GhBSm8TRaay47YUS